Gather Your Ingredients and Prep

Alright, let's get down to the nitty-gritty of baking these amazing eggless banana brownies. First things first, you'll need to raid your pantry for the essentials. Think: ripe bananas (the spottier, the better!), flour, cocoa powder, sugar (though we’re keeping it minimal), a bit of oil, some chocolate chips, and a dash of vanilla extract. It's like a scavenger hunt, but the treasure is brownies. Once you've got everything, preheat your oven. Don't skip this step, it's crucial for even baking. And get your baking pan ready, I prefer lining it with parchment paper, makes cleanup a breeze.

Now for the fun part: mashing those bananas! Get them nice and smooth, no big chunks allowed. Then mix in the oil, sugar, and vanilla. It’s like making a smoothie, but for brownies. In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our and cocoa powder. This step is important to make sure everything is combined evenly. Once you've got those dry ingredients ready, gently fold them into the wet banana mixture. Don’t overmix, just combine until everything is just incorporated. Lastly, stir in those glorious chocolate chips, because who doesn't love a bit of chocolate?

Baking and Cooling

Now that your batter is ready, pour it into your prepared baking pan. Spread it out evenly, and pop it in the preheated oven. The baking time can vary a bit depending on your oven, but usually around 25 to 30 minutes should do the trick. You'll know they're ready when a toothpick inserted into the center comes out with just a few moist crumbs attached. Don’t worry if they look a bit soft when you take them out; they’ll firm up as they cool.

The hardest part? Waiting for them to cool. I know, it's torture. But trust me, it's worth it. Let the brownies cool completely in the pan before you even think about cutting them. This prevents them from crumbling and ensures you get those perfect, fudgy slices. Once they’re cool, cut them into squares, and get ready to enjoy the fruits (or bananas) of your labor. The Banana Factor

let's talk bananas, because they are the star of this show. You want to use overripe ones, the kind that have lots of brown spots. Don't be grossed out; those are the sweetest and will give you the best flavor and moisture. If you're using bananas that are still a little green, you might not get the same great result. It's like using a tomato that's not ripe, it just won't taste the same. Also, make sure you mash them really well. Nobody wants chunks of banana in their brownie (unless you're into that, I guess!). A smooth mash equals a smooth brownie.

And while we're on the topic of bananas, let’s talk about measuring. I know, measuring isn’t always fun, but in baking, it can make or break your recipe. Instead of going by "feel," use measuring cups and spoons. It makes the difference between a brownie that’s too dry or one that’s a soggy mess. Trust me, it's worth the extra minute to get it right. And hey, if you don't have enough ripe bananas, you can always freeze them when they're at their peak. Just thaw them out when you're ready to bake. Baking and Beyond

Now, let's move on to the baking part. Don’t overbake your brownies. It’s a common mistake that turns them into dry, crumbly squares. The toothpick test is your best friend here. When you stick it in and it comes out with just a few moist crumbs, they're done. If it comes out clean, they're overbaked, and that's a tragedy. Also, let your brownies cool completely in the pan. I know, it's hard to resist, but it will make them so much easier to cut and prevents them from falling apart. It also helps the texture to set and become that perfect fudgy consistency we all crave. Storage Secrets

So, you’ve baked a batch of these delicious eggless banana brownies, and now you're wondering how to keep them fresh, right? Well, the good news is, they store really well. Once they've cooled completely, you can cut them into squares and store them in an airtight container. If you live in a warm climate, or it's summer, it's best to keep them in the fridge. They'll stay moist and fudgy for up to 10 days. If you’re just trying to make them last a few days, they should be fine at room temperature.

And if you find yourself with more brownies than you can eat (is that even possible?), they freeze beautifully. Just wrap each brownie individually in plastic wrap, and then pop them in a freezer bag. They can last for up to three months in the freezer. When you're ready to enjoy them, let them thaw at room temperature, or give them a quick zap in the microwave. It's like having a secret stash of brownie goodness whenever you need it.
